- 中国铁道出版社
- 9787113292539
- 1-1
- 452660
- 66259741-8
- 16开
- 2022-09
- 276
- 计算机类
- 高职
内容简介
本书是人工智能技术应用专业的基础教材,以简单且生活化的实训案例为载体,讲解人工
智能算法的基本原理,降低学习门槛。本书内容包括Python篇、机器学习篇、深度学习篇、计算
机视觉篇以及自然语言处理篇。
Python篇通过实训案例,让读者认识并掌握Python编程语言的基础。机器学习篇通过实训
案例,让读者认识机器学习经典算法的基本原理和简单应用。深度学习篇通过实训案例,让读
者了解多种神经网络模型的原理及其在生活场景中的运用。计算机视觉篇通过实训案例,让读
者了解人工智能算法在计算机视觉领域的典型应用。自然语言处理篇通过实训案例,让读者了
解人工智能算法在自然语言领域的典型应用。
本书适合对人工智能感兴趣的在校学生、社会工作者以及其他零基础的读者,通过体验书
中关于人工智能技术在计算机视觉、自然语言处理等领域的案例,可以逐渐对人工智能有所认
知,并具备初步的实践能力。
智能算法的基本原理,降低学习门槛。本书内容包括Python篇、机器学习篇、深度学习篇、计算
机视觉篇以及自然语言处理篇。
Python篇通过实训案例,让读者认识并掌握Python编程语言的基础。机器学习篇通过实训
案例,让读者认识机器学习经典算法的基本原理和简单应用。深度学习篇通过实训案例,让读
者了解多种神经网络模型的原理及其在生活场景中的运用。计算机视觉篇通过实训案例,让读
者了解人工智能算法在计算机视觉领域的典型应用。自然语言处理篇通过实训案例,让读者了
解人工智能算法在自然语言领域的典型应用。
本书适合对人工智能感兴趣的在校学生、社会工作者以及其他零基础的读者,通过体验书
中关于人工智能技术在计算机视觉、自然语言处理等领域的案例,可以逐渐对人工智能有所认
知,并具备初步的实践能力。
目录
目 录
单元一 Python 篇 与机器沟通.1-1
1.1 Python 的历史1-1
1.2 Python 的作用1-1
1.2.1 Web 应用开发1-1
1.2.2 自动化运维 1-2
1.2.3 人工智能领域 1-2
1.2.4 网络爬虫1-3
1.2.5 科学计算 1-3
1.2.6 游戏开发 1-3
1.3 Python 的设计哲学1-3
1.4 Python 的特点 1-6
1.5 学习计划.1-7
实训案例 1 Python“读心术”1-7
实训案例 2 “读心术”进阶1-15
实训案例 3 像搭积木一样学函数1-27
实训案例 4 汉诺塔小游戏1-41
实训案例 5 科学计算与可视化1-49
单元二 机器学习篇 让机器能决策2-1
2.1 机器学习2-1
2.2 机器学习应用 2-2
2.3 机器学习方法 2-2
2.3.1 学习方式2-3
2.3.2 学习任务 2-3
2.4 机器学习算法 2-4
2.4.1 回归 2-4
2.4.2 分类.2-5
2.4.3 聚类 2-7
人工智能应用基础
实训案例 1 预知未来牛肉价格2-8
实训案例 2 我来帮你挑草莓2-12
实训案例 3 远离疾病早预防2-25
实训案例 4 这位顾客可不可能点可乐2-31
实训案例 5 近朱者赤近墨者黑2-37
单元三 深度学习篇 让机器会思考3-1
3.1 浅层学习和深度学习3-1
3.2 人脑视觉机理3-3
3.3 深度学习与神经网络3-4
实训案例 1 全连接神经网络——猜数字益智游戏3-5
实训案例 2 卷积神经网络——你是我的眼3-12
实训案例 3 卷积神经网络——播下“智能”的种子3-20
实训案例 4 循环神经网络——鸡蛋应该放在几个篮子里 3-30
实训案例 5 生成对抗网络——神奇的画笔3-38
单元四 计算机视觉篇 让机器看得见4-1
4.1 计算机视觉概述4-1
4.1.1 人脸识别4-1
4.1.2 多目标跟踪 4-2
4.1.3 图像分割 4-2
4.1.4 风格迁移 .4-3
4.2 计算机视觉与数字图像处理4-6
4.2.1 计算机视觉4-6
4.2.2 数字图像处理4-6
4.3 人类眼中的世界4-7
4.4 计算机眼中的世界 4-7
4.5 计算机视觉发展的主要阶段4-8
4.5.1 马尔计算视觉4-8
4.5.2 主动视觉 4-9
4.5.3 多视几何和分层三维重建 4-10
4.5.4 基于学习的视觉4-10
4.6 计算机视觉发展趋势4-12
实训案例 1 超有意思的图像世界 4-12
实训案例 2 计算机视觉造物4-28
实训案例 3 一键捕捉你的笑脸4-34
实训案例 4 众里寻他一目了然4-38
实训案例 5 只需你看一眼4-44
单元五 自然语言处理篇 让机器读得懂5-1
5.1 自然语言处理概述5-1
5.2 自然语言处理的核心任务和难点5-1
5.3 自然语言处理的典型应用 5-2
5.4 自然语言处理技术 5-2
5.4.1 基础技术5-3
5.4.2 核心技术5-3
5.4.3 NLP+ 高端技术5-4
实训案例 1 一张图知你所云5-5
实训案例 2 词以类聚5-9
实训案例 3 一键合成有声音的文字5-14
实训案例 4 你说我写 5-18
实训案例 5 您对商品满意吗5-23
附录 A 派 Lab 平台基本操作A-1
A.1 平台简介 A-1
A.2 账号设置 A-1
A.2.1 用户登录 A-1
A.2.2 修改密码.A-3
A.2.3 绑定微信 A-4
A.3 个人版 A-4
A.3.1 平台课程 A-4
A.3.2 私有内容A-4
A.3.3 课程学习 A-5
A.4 教育版A-6
A.4.1 首页 A-6
A.4.2 教师中心 - 课程 A-8
A.5 个人概览 A-14
A.5.1 个人概览 - 教师 .A-14
A.5.2 个人概览 - 普通用户 A-15
A.5.3 关闭实训环境A-16
A.5.4 我的学习 A-16
A.5.5 个人设置.A-17
A.6 JupyterLab 如何使用A-17
A.6.1 文件夹区域 A-18
A.6.2 实训报告区域 A-18
A.6.3 环境信息区域.A-19
A.6.4 主界面操作区A-19
单元一 Python 篇 与机器沟通.1-1
1.1 Python 的历史1-1
1.2 Python 的作用1-1
1.2.1 Web 应用开发1-1
1.2.2 自动化运维 1-2
1.2.3 人工智能领域 1-2
1.2.4 网络爬虫1-3
1.2.5 科学计算 1-3
1.2.6 游戏开发 1-3
1.3 Python 的设计哲学1-3
1.4 Python 的特点 1-6
1.5 学习计划.1-7
实训案例 1 Python“读心术”1-7
实训案例 2 “读心术”进阶1-15
实训案例 3 像搭积木一样学函数1-27
实训案例 4 汉诺塔小游戏1-41
实训案例 5 科学计算与可视化1-49
单元二 机器学习篇 让机器能决策2-1
2.1 机器学习2-1
2.2 机器学习应用 2-2
2.3 机器学习方法 2-2
2.3.1 学习方式2-3
2.3.2 学习任务 2-3
2.4 机器学习算法 2-4
2.4.1 回归 2-4
2.4.2 分类.2-5
2.4.3 聚类 2-7
人工智能应用基础
实训案例 1 预知未来牛肉价格2-8
实训案例 2 我来帮你挑草莓2-12
实训案例 3 远离疾病早预防2-25
实训案例 4 这位顾客可不可能点可乐2-31
实训案例 5 近朱者赤近墨者黑2-37
单元三 深度学习篇 让机器会思考3-1
3.1 浅层学习和深度学习3-1
3.2 人脑视觉机理3-3
3.3 深度学习与神经网络3-4
实训案例 1 全连接神经网络——猜数字益智游戏3-5
实训案例 2 卷积神经网络——你是我的眼3-12
实训案例 3 卷积神经网络——播下“智能”的种子3-20
实训案例 4 循环神经网络——鸡蛋应该放在几个篮子里 3-30
实训案例 5 生成对抗网络——神奇的画笔3-38
单元四 计算机视觉篇 让机器看得见4-1
4.1 计算机视觉概述4-1
4.1.1 人脸识别4-1
4.1.2 多目标跟踪 4-2
4.1.3 图像分割 4-2
4.1.4 风格迁移 .4-3
4.2 计算机视觉与数字图像处理4-6
4.2.1 计算机视觉4-6
4.2.2 数字图像处理4-6
4.3 人类眼中的世界4-7
4.4 计算机眼中的世界 4-7
4.5 计算机视觉发展的主要阶段4-8
4.5.1 马尔计算视觉4-8
4.5.2 主动视觉 4-9
4.5.3 多视几何和分层三维重建 4-10
4.5.4 基于学习的视觉4-10
4.6 计算机视觉发展趋势4-12
实训案例 1 超有意思的图像世界 4-12
实训案例 2 计算机视觉造物4-28
实训案例 3 一键捕捉你的笑脸4-34
实训案例 4 众里寻他一目了然4-38
实训案例 5 只需你看一眼4-44
单元五 自然语言处理篇 让机器读得懂5-1
5.1 自然语言处理概述5-1
5.2 自然语言处理的核心任务和难点5-1
5.3 自然语言处理的典型应用 5-2
5.4 自然语言处理技术 5-2
5.4.1 基础技术5-3
5.4.2 核心技术5-3
5.4.3 NLP+ 高端技术5-4
实训案例 1 一张图知你所云5-5
实训案例 2 词以类聚5-9
实训案例 3 一键合成有声音的文字5-14
实训案例 4 你说我写 5-18
实训案例 5 您对商品满意吗5-23
附录 A 派 Lab 平台基本操作A-1
A.1 平台简介 A-1
A.2 账号设置 A-1
A.2.1 用户登录 A-1
A.2.2 修改密码.A-3
A.2.3 绑定微信 A-4
A.3 个人版 A-4
A.3.1 平台课程 A-4
A.3.2 私有内容A-4
A.3.3 课程学习 A-5
A.4 教育版A-6
A.4.1 首页 A-6
A.4.2 教师中心 - 课程 A-8
A.5 个人概览 A-14
A.5.1 个人概览 - 教师 .A-14
A.5.2 个人概览 - 普通用户 A-15
A.5.3 关闭实训环境A-16
A.5.4 我的学习 A-16
A.5.5 个人设置.A-17
A.6 JupyterLab 如何使用A-17
A.6.1 文件夹区域 A-18
A.6.2 实训报告区域 A-18
A.6.3 环境信息区域.A-19
A.6.4 主界面操作区A-19